    Hi,
    I cannot update my DVD Arcitect 5.0 to 5.2. When I download the update and open DVD Architect it wants a serial number that starts different than the one I own. It acts as if it’s a new installation instead of being an update. I am positive that I tried this under the update area on the Sony Vegas site. I have tried 3 times. Is anyone else having this problem? If so, could you please let me know how can I get around this? Your help would be most appreciated. Thanks, Ray

    DVDA 5.2 came as part of the update package from say VP9 (or earlier) to VP10. New serials were provided for VP10 & DVDA5.2.

    If you get DVDA5v2 up and running & then uninstall DVDA5v0 you will take out DVDA5v2 as well and need to reinstall DVDA5v2.

    I believe DVDA5v2 is an upgrade not a revision/update.
